We identified pesticide use and having pets as important predictors of personal non-dietary exposure. Mixture analysis revealed one major combination (in 72 % of all samples) of three insecticides, namely permethrin, chlorpyrifos, DDE p,p', and the synergist piperonyl butoxide. This study highlights that farm workers using a conventional farming system are a highly exposed group. It is unclear what the identified prevalent mixtures mean for cumulative exposure and resulting health risks.
